gpt4 book ai didi

iphone - 检测蓝牙设备 “ids”

转载 作者:塔克拉玛干 更新时间:2023-11-02 20:26:18 27 4
gpt4 key购买 nike

好的,在我收到大量回复之前。我知道一个应用程序无法打开蓝牙并与另一个蓝牙设备通信(交换数据或其他方式)。我只是想知道是否可以读取附近蓝牙设备的列表。它似乎对 GKPeerPickerController 是隐藏的。如果是真的,那手机还需要越狱吗?应用程序是否需要使用私有(private)框架来实现这一点,例如 BluetoothManager?但是,怎么办?

干杯

最佳答案

您无法获得已发现蓝牙设备的列表。这应该可以通过私有(private)框架实现,但由于以下几个原因,这通常不是一个好主意:

  1. 您的应用将被 AppStore 拒绝

  2. 私有(private)框架变化很快。与私有(private)方法一样,它们可以在内部更改或一起删除,从而使您的应用程序无法使用。你真的想和 Apple 玩猫捉老鼠的游戏吗?

如果你真的要使用私有(private)框架,你需要header-dump它。如果您不知道该怎么做,这里有一个教程:

http://tungchingkai.blogspot.com/2008/05/class-dump-for-iphone-sdk-header-file.html

坚持使用 GameKit 来传输数据。这是一种更可靠的方法。

关于iphone - 检测蓝牙设备 “ids”,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6481563/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com